What is King Asphalt?
Founded in 1973, King Asphalt has evolved from a manual driveway paving operation into a sophisticated industrial entity. The company currently operates high-capacity manufacturing facilities in Liberty, Simpsonville, and Pacolet, South Carolina. By maintaining a vertically integrated approach to asphalt production and distribution, the firm has cultivated a loyal enterprise-level client base. Its market position is defined by decades of operational expertise and a robust supply chain that supports both public and private sector projects across the state.
